Hi Switesh
Please check Sap Note -992587 - Manually closing completed deliveries
Program -SHP_DELIVERY_COMPLETE

Hello Switesh,
From my exp, not all choices in delivery block field are hard blocks. So check if there is anything from that list which when applied on the delivery, removes the entry from VL06O screens.
Also why cant the Deliveries be just deleted ? since anyways, there is reason for rejection in the Order, they wont appear again in VL10* screens.
